Frederik According to the British company, has signed a contract with Endpoint in writing. The Dane previously played with the team as a fill-in after Guy "NertZ" Iluz left for ENCE on February 16. Now, the Dane makes the move to the lineup permanently. After a year of representing Astralis Talent and Monte, Fessor joins forces with Endpoint. Before leaving the club in August, the 22-year-old stood out from the competition during his time on the developing roster, posting a team-high 1.13 rating over 112 maps, 0.12 points more than Victor "vigg0" Bisgaard, his closest competitor.
The Danish rifler did well during his four-month stay with Monte as well. He recorded a 1.14 rating over 72 maps, and his contribution to the team's advancement to the ESL Challenger League was significant.
